Form 4: Meta Platforms Chief Legal Officer Sells 905 Shares Under 10b5-1 Plan
SEC Form 4 Filing
Meta Platforms' Chief Legal Officer, Jennifer Newstead, sold 905 shares of Class A Common Stock at $580.1 per share on October 29, 2024, under a pre-arranged 10b5-1 trading plan.
Summary
- Jennifer Newstead, the Chief Legal Officer of Meta Platforms, Inc., sold 905 shares of Class A Common Stock.
- The transaction occurred on October 29, 2024.
- The sale price was $580.1 per share.
- The sale was executed under a pre-arranged Rule 10b5-1 trading plan adopted on November 30, 2023.
- Following the transaction, Ms. Newstead directly owns 31,482 shares of Meta Platforms Class A Common Stock.

Industry Context
This is a routine filing related to insider trading activity, which is common for executives of publicly traded companies. The use of a 10b5-1 plan indicates the sale was pre-planned and not based on any non-public information.
Comparison to Industry Standards
- The use of a 10b5-1 trading plan is a standard practice among executives at publicly traded companies like Meta Platforms, similar to practices at companies such as Apple, Google, and Microsoft.
- These plans allow insiders to sell shares without concerns about insider trading violations, as the trades are pre-scheduled and not based on material non-public information.
- The volume of shares sold is relatively small compared to the total outstanding shares of Meta Platforms, and is not unusual for executive stock sales.
